As Lead Electrical Engineer, you will drive the development of next-generation drones by overseeing the design and implementation of cutting-edge electronics and systems.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ead the full PCB development lifecycle, including schematic capture, layout, prototyping, fabrication, and manufacturing.
  • Design and optimize high-density PCBs with advanced technologies, including blind and buried vias, HDI, and flexible PCBs.
  • Develop and refine power supply circuitry, motor control systems, and digital circuit designs for small UAVs.
  • Manage and validate signal integrity for high-speed interfaces such as PCIe, MIPI, USB3, and Ethernet.
  • Support rapid development cycles (6-week sprints) through iterative prototyping and testing.
  • Debug and test electromechanical systems using tools such as oscilloscopes, logic analyzers, and multimeters.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ams, including software and mechanical engineering, to deliver integrated solutions.
  • Create detailed Technical Data Packages (TDPs) for manufacturing and support design for manufacturability (DFM) and assembly (DFA).
  • Conduct design reviews and implement product changes based on feedback.
  • Work closely with suppliers and vendors to source components and manage supply chain constraints.


Required Qualifications

  • Education: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Hardware Engineering, or a related field (Master’s preferred).
  • Experience:
  • 7+ years in electrical hardware engineering, including PCB design and digital systems development.
  • 7+ years in manufacturing medium-to-high quantities of electronic systems.
  • 5+ years testing and debugging electromechanical systems.
  • Experience creating layouts for single-board computers using system-on-modules.
  • Tools: Proficiency in Altium Designer or similar EDA tools.
  • Technical Expertise:
  • Power supply circuitry, motor control, and digital circuit design.
  • Knowledge of high-speed routing protocols (PCIe, MIPI, USB3, Ethernet).
  • Familiarity with common interfaces: I2C, SPI, UART, USB.
  • Understanding of design for DFM, DFA, and DFMEA principles.
